Cultural Assessment in 2015-2016
The digital collections we acquire, describe, make accessible, and preserve are all impacted by cultural forces that shape our professional decisions. How do we as information professionals acknowledge, measure, and/or assess these forces to understand the
various biases we impose on digital collections? This working group will begin to answer this question, and others developed by the group, over the next year.
